4) This is submix crossable.
Means you can have a DX reverb as aux for all your eds cards !!
You just need to open the return senderella (on a 4 card Paris system) =
on
track 64 (for stereo scroll down) and then by sending senderella from =
any
remaining 64 Paris tracks to the track 64 the DX put on native slot on =
this
track will become your DX reverb return.

5) Now for stereo.
There are two ways of doing it with one having a risk crash Paris DUE =
to
Paris bug...
This is that we know that you don't put on adjusted tracks mono native =
effects
and stereo at the same time.
I have NOT tested this bug I managed to make it work but anyway I am =
pointing
this out.
The second and most relieble method is by using the chainer plugin as =
your
vst host for senderella.
On the above methods you can use THE FREE effectschainer which works =
just
fine.
On stereo though Chainer is a truly amazing thing.
It can have ten pages of vst plugins with dry wet AND panpot !!
So by using two senderella auxes (1 and 2) you just open a stereo =
instance
of Chainer say on tracks 31 and 32 (two eds card system) and then on =
page
1 of chainer open senderella aux 1 turning panpot all to the left and =
on
page two senderella aux 2 turning panpot all to the right.
